<strong>The</strong> VSO’s <strong>April</strong> <strong>Concert</strong> <strong>Listing</strong><br />

<strong>Vancouver</strong>, BC – Springtime at the VSO begins with the epic Brahms Piano <strong>Concert</strong>o No. 2 performed by<br />

extraordinary <strong>Vancouver</strong>-born pianist Avan Yu. Winner of the 2012 Sydney International Piano<br />

Competition, Avan Yu is pursuing a graduate degree in piano performance at the Berlin University of the<br />

Arts. <strong>The</strong> concert also features Tchaikovsky’s beautiful, joyous Little Russian <strong>Symphony</strong>. DaYe Lin<br />

conducts. Saturday and Monday, <strong>April</strong> 6 and 8, 8pm, and Sunday, <strong>April</strong> 7, 2pm, Orpheum.<br />

Next up, Ray Chen, one of the most compelling young violinists in the world today, will perform<br />

Zigeunerweisen and Fantasy on Bizet’s Carmen, two of Sarasate’s arm-twisting thrillers. This concert<br />

also features one of the most popular symphonies ever written, Dvorak’s magnificent ‘New World’<br />

<strong>Symphony</strong>. Andrew Grams conducts. Saturday, <strong>April</strong> 13, 8pm, Orpheum and Monday, <strong>April</strong> 15, 8pm,<br />

Bell Performing Arts Centre.<br />

At the stunning Chan Centre, Anthony Marwood will lead from the violin in a program that includes one<br />

of Mozart’s five great violin concertos and beautiful music by Haydn, Schubert and Rameau. Already<br />

known for his intense musicality and sensational technique as a violinist, he is making a name for himself<br />

as an accomplished conductor as well. Friday and Saturday, <strong>April</strong> 19 and 20, 8pm, Chan Centre for the<br />

Performing Arts.<br />

Over to the Orpheum Annex, the VSO will go off the beaten track with works for brass and percussion,<br />

alternated with compositions for string orchestra. Depart with Sofia Gubaidulina, Michael Colgrass and<br />

Edward Top to places that may be eerie, and sometimes poetic, and listen to Giorgio Magnanensi’s<br />

experimental bowings and Louis Andriessen’s absolving open strings where the audience might find<br />

solemnity through the rituals of life. Saturday, <strong>April</strong> 20, 8pm, Orpheum Annex.<br />

<strong>The</strong> VSO will present Distant Worlds: music from FINAL FANTASY, performed live by the orchestra.<br />

After a sold-out presentation with the VSO in 2009, Distant Worlds returns with new music selections<br />

never before seen in <strong>Vancouver</strong>, as well as past favourites. Scenes from the games will be shown in<br />

exciting high-definition video on the big screen while the orchestra, the UBC Opera Ensemble, and<br />

conductor Arnie Roth play the award-winning music. Wednesday <strong>April</strong> 24, 8pm at the Orpheum<br />

<strong>The</strong>atre.


<strong>April</strong>’s Pacific Arbour Tea and Trumpets matinee concert will transport you to Paris in the Spring! <strong>The</strong><br />

concert features music by Berlioz and Chopin, Debussy’s Clair de Lune, the Pas de six from Rossini’s<br />

William Tell, and Saint-Saëns’s Danse Macabre. Gordon Gerrard conducts, and Christopher Gaze<br />

narrates. Thursday, <strong>April</strong> 25, 2pm, Orpheum.<br />

<strong>The</strong> month comes to a swinging close with a London Drugs VSO Pops presentation of John Pizzarelli.<br />

<strong>The</strong> son of legendary guitarist Bucky Pizzarelli, he grew up surrounded by jazz and swing legends and has<br />

become a legend-in-the-making himself, with unmatched class, talent and wit. Known worldwide for his<br />

extraordinary rapport with audiences, smooth vocals and fantastic jazz guitar playing, John Pizzarelli<br />

delivers performances to rave reviews wherever he goes. Don’t miss his sizzling, swingin’ tribute to <strong>The</strong><br />

Duke. Friday and Saturday, <strong>April</strong> 26 and 27, 8pm, Orpheum.<br />
